在Ubuntu 16.04上升级Xorg 1.19


11

最新的Xorg 1.19已发布,据说可以解决Nvidia + Intel Optimus设置带来的棘手问题。我一直在为此苦苦挣扎,迫不及待想尝试一下。

我想知道:是否有有关如何为新的Xorg版本更新xserver +内核的更新指南?我没有找到任何相关文档。我知道我可以下载Xorg 1.19并执行安装,但是由于不了解文档,因此我不确定在发生灾难性故障时如何回滚。

此外,我使用的是内核4.4-我意识到,新的Optimus支持需要(我认为)内核4.5或更高版本。如果要在我的本地计算机上安装它,我相信下载内容会在安装之前在该计算机上编译。这是否意味着我应该在安装Xorg之前先安装内核,这样编译才能针对我正在运行的内核?


只要它是在回购协议,sudo apt-get dist-upgradesudo apt-get upgrade会安装新的Xserver和内核。
YoureAGitForNotUsingGit

也许17.04就可以了。
fkraiem

您是否在内核4.4.0-47上?使用Optimus中的Intel设置,对我来说没有任何铬屏幕撕裂。
WinEunuuchs2Unix

是的-47,英特尔不是问题。但是我根本不能使用nvidia卡。我只是想让它工作。17.04是要在技术上现已可用的更新的很长的路要走。谁知道是否/何时将其添加到存储库中。
pandaadb

1
终于有了关于如何在ubuntu中安装xorg 1.19的解决方案:ubuntuforums.org/…–
vikram99

Answers:


3

更新:现在可用于16.04.2用户。

您需要为最新的xserver启用此存储库:

https://launchpad.net/~canonical-x/+archive/ubuntu/x-staging

假设您已经在使用16.04.2(HWE),它将为您提供xserver 1.19.3

您还需要具有May bug修复功能的nvidia驱动程序。我从这里开始使用375.66驱动程序

https://launchpad.net/~graphics-drivers/+archive/ubuntu/ppa

彻底清除并重新安装nvidia驱动程序。例如

sudo apt purge nvidia*

然后重新安装,也许通过GUI附加驱动程序工具。然后制作一个/etc/modprobe.d/zz-nvidia-modeset.conf包含内容的文件 :

options nvidia_375_drm modeset=1

确保您在Bios中启用了Optimus(在我的Thinkpad P50中为“ Hybrid”),然后就可以使用了。绝对不再闪烁。我不知道它现在有多稳定,时间会证明一切。

详细的回答在这里:Nvidia GTX960m上的屏幕撕裂


希望它们都将在4月的17.04中正常工作
pandaadb

目前,NVIDIA驱动,PRIME同步和内核4.10不工作,根据NVIDIA公司的Linux开发论坛
蒂姆·理查森

仍然很有趣。我记得论坛上提到了一些自定义配置。我订购了新笔记本电脑,并希望在接下来的2-3周内进行检查,以查看是否可以重新安装笔记本电脑
pandaadb

到今天为止,您所需的一切都在17.04中,尽管您仍然需要对modprobe.d进行更改。说明在该nvidia论坛中。一些用户说它崩溃了,并且它比以前使用了更多的CPU,因此也许有一些缺点可以解决。但是绝对没有流泪;有用。
蒂姆·理查森

1
因此,有关Prime Sync的第一轮补丁已发布至2016年5月的LTS驱动程序(375),更新的软件包位于图形PPA中:对于17.04用户而言,这是个好消息。
蒂姆·理查森
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.